What I Check Before I Buy
Before I choose any M18 Fuel Combo Kit, I always look at the tools included. Some kits have only the basics, while others come with extra tools that make the package more valuable. I also check the battery size, because bigger batteries usually give me longer runtime, but they can also add more weight.
Battery and Runtime Matter to Me
One of the first things I pay attention to is the battery system. Since M18 tools use 18V batteries, I want to make sure the kit includes enough battery power for my projects. If I plan to use the tools for longer jobs, I prefer higher-capacity batteries. For lighter work, smaller batteries are fine and easier for me to handle.
Power and Performance I Look For
I buy Fuel models because I want better performance. In my experience, brushless motors usually give me more power, better efficiency, and longer tool life. If I’m drilling through tough material or driving large fasteners, I want a kit that can keep up without slowing me down.
Comfort and Ease of Use
I always think about how the tools feel in my hands. A good combo kit should be balanced, not too heavy, and comfortable for longer use. If the grip feels awkward or the tool is too bulky, I know I may get tired faster. I also like compact tools because they help me work in tight spaces.
